Network Theory and Predictive Analysis: The Case of Conclave

  • Using network theory and predictive analysis in the case of the conclave, researchers from Bocconi University accurately predicted the outcome of the papal conclave by examining relationships and patterns within digital ecosystems.
  • Network theory allows for the visualization of relationships and emergent patterns, identifying key influencers, hidden communities, and hierarchies of influence within a system.
  • Key concepts in network theory include nodes representing entities, edges representing relationships, centrality metrics like degree and betweenness, path analysis, and community detection.
  • By applying social network analysis to the College of Cardinals, researchers mapped human relationships, alliances, and power dynamics to predict conclave outcomes.
  • The study utilized various sources including episcopal consecration lines, informal relationships, and coalition-building metrics to understand networks of influence.
  • Network analysis has applications in legislative analysis, electoral campaigns, talent management, supply chain management, activism strategy, and impact analysis across various domains.
  • Challenges like privacy issues, bias concerns, and the evolving nature of networks are addressed through ethical frameworks and advanced analytical approaches.
  • Technological trends like relational big data and relational artificial intelligence are shaping the future of network analysis, enabling more sophisticated insights and predictions.
  • The success of predictive network analysis in the papal conclave case underscores the universal applicability and predictive power of network theory in diverse contexts.
  • Network theory emphasizes the relational nature of social reality, showcasing how human decisions and outcomes are influenced by interconnected relationships.
  • Understanding and navigating relational networks will be crucial in the connected future, offering advantages in comprehending and influencing complex systems.
